Impact of Money Printing in the Last Few Years Will Destroy the Economy: Ron Paul


Listen Later

Former Presidential Candidate Ron Paul discusses why he thinks the impact of the rampant money creation at the hands of the Fed over the last few years hasn't been fully felt and when it is, the economy is headed for disaster. Dr. Paul also sheds light on the importance of personal sovereignty and precious metals, the challenges facing RFK's presidential nomination, and his own political philosophy.
